i am so pumped.yesterday morning i got my first bird ever.what an experience.this was only my second turkey hunt ever and i had the experience of calling him in and everything.it was great,i am now hooked.ive killed several deer but this has beat them all.anyways it was about 8:30 and nothing was goin on so i decided to try some soft clucks on my call.well about 5 minutes later he came off the hill with his head up looking for the hen(he came in silent never heard him gobble once on his way in)i was sitting the outhouse blind by ameristep and he came in just a bit out of range and went behind me.he finally gobbled twice about 10 yards behind me.i again made a few soft clucks and about within a couple minutes he strutted around to the sound of me.i again made a few soft clucks and he gave me an awesome shot at 16 yards!!he weighed 22 pds. and had an 10.5 inch beard and one spur was 1 1/4 inch and the other was 1 3/8 inch.it was great and i am now a hooked turkey hunter.i have pics with my digital cam but cant get them to post.
